The national flood insurance program is a federally subsidized program that insures commercial and residential buildings, including mobile homes, with two types of coverage: After a flood, nfip policyholders in the sfha should consider using increased cost of compliance (icc) coverage to access up to $30,000 to help cover the cost of elevating, relocating, or demolishing substantially damaged structures.
